" Da Lisi Diary " was a domestic animation based on the manga of the same name by the manga artist, RC. The manga had been published since 2015 and had accumulated a good reputation. The main character in the animation was a knife-wielding seal, which was the author, R.C. himself. Before that, he had also created the Doujinshi manga " Biography of the Supreme Court ", which was titled " Di Renjie's Heavenly Empire ". The manga described the daily life of civil servants in the Tang Dynasty, the struggle of grassroots temporary workers, and the story of the domineering boss being a cute pet. The archetypes of the characters in the " Daily Records of the Supreme Court " included Pei Donglai, Xu Youcai, and Wu Mingkong. Pei Donglai was the original prototype of Li Bing, the official of the Supreme Court, Xu Youcai was the original prototype of Xu Yougong, the minister of the Tang Dynasty, and Wu Mingkong was the original prototype of Wu Zetian. These characters had different characteristics and relationships in the manga, which provided a rich plot for the development of the story.
" The Daily Records of the Supreme Court " was an ancient style case solving comic. It told the story of the daily work of the Supreme Court in Luoyang during the Tang Dynasty and the Zhou Dynasty, as well as the story of how they dealt with strange and unjust cases under the leadership of Li Bing. The manga was later adapted into an animation and a live-action drama of the same name. There were many ending songs for " Da Lisi Diary," including " He Yu,"" Zhu Liu,"" Shao Qing You," and " Feng Yu Ke." These theme songs were created according to the plot of the animation and the characteristics of the characters. The melody was beautiful and the lyrics were heartfelt. Among them," He Yu " was sung by Li Ziyi," Following the Stream " was sung by Pan Xiuyu," Young Qing You " was adapted from Wei Chen's " Youth Tour ", and " Wind and Rain Traveler " was the ending song of the second season.
